Opportunity Charter School
District Overview
Opportunity Charter School is a public school district serving NEW YORK area, New York. For academic year 2020-2021, 1 schools served 399 students through 06 to 12th grade in its 1 schools. A total of 39 teachers are teaching their students and the average students to teacher ratio is 10 to 1.
According to the New York state assessment result, about 64% of students are proficient in Math learning and about 84%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.

Teachers & Staffs
Total 39 full-time (or equivalent) teachers work for schools in Opportunity Charter School and the students to teacher ratio is 10 to 1. 82.1% of teachers are certified. 89.7% of teachers have 3 or more years teaching experiences.
